[zebra] IRDP: Move stream_free to where its created, probably fixing a leak

2006-08-01 Paul Jakma <paul.jakma@sun.com>

	* irdp_main.c: (irdp_advertisement) free the stream here, when done,
	  right under where it was allocated so it's blindingly obvious
	  it's correct. This possibly fixes a very slow leak of streams in
	  zebra.
	* irdp_packet.c: (send_packet) don't free the stream here as
	  it's hard to tell if right, plus an error case seemed to
	  returning before free anyway.
diff --git a/zebra/ChangeLog b/zebra/ChangeLog
index dced676..b7f7112 100644
--- a/zebra/ChangeLog
+++ b/zebra/ChangeLog
@@ -8,6 +8,16 @@
 	* misc_null.c: Must include header files to get older versions of gcc
 	  to process the #pragma statements properly.
 
+2006-08-01 Paul Jakma <paul.jakma@sun.com>
+
+	* irdp_main.c: (irdp_advertisement) free the stream here, when done,
+	  right under where it was allocated so it's blindingly obvious
+	  it's correct. This possibly fixes a very slow leak of streams in
+	  zebra.
+	* irdp_packet.c: (send_packet) don't free the stream here as
+	  it's hard to tell if right, plus an error case seemed to
+	  returning before free anyway.
+
 2006-07-27 Paul Jakma <paul.jakma@sun.com>
 
 	* {ioctl,kernel}_null.c: Dummy/Null kernel method implementations,